The FL032KIF is a NOR Flash memory device manufactured by Spansion (now Cypress Semiconductor, which is now Infineon). It is a non-volatile memory solution used for storing and retrieving data in a variety of electronic systems. NOR Flash memory is known for its fast read speeds and is often used to store code or data that needs to be accessed quickly.

Additional Details
The FL032KIF typically operates with a supply voltage of 3.0V or 3.3V. It supports serial peripheral interface (SPI) for communication, enabling easy integration with microcontrollers and other digital devices. Key specifications include a typical read access time of around 80ns, program time of approximately 7ms per page, and erase time of around 100ms per sector. It is often available in packages such as SOIC, WSON, and BGA. The device also features advanced security options to protect stored data from unauthorized access.
